当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

自建云服务器需要什么技术才能用,自建云服务器所需核心技术解析及实操指南

自建云服务器需要什么技术才能用,自建云服务器所需核心技术解析及实操指南

自建云服务器需掌握核心技术,包括虚拟化技术、网络技术、存储技术等。本文解析这些核心技术的原理与实操,为读者提供自建云服务器的实用指南。...

自建云服务器需掌握核心技术,包括虚拟化技术、网络技术、存储技术等。本文解析这些核心技术的原理与实操,为读者提供自建云服务器的实用指南。

随着云计算的快速发展,越来越多的企业和个人开始关注自建云服务器,自建云服务器不仅可以降低成本,还能提供更高的安全性、稳定性和灵活性,自建云服务器并非易事,需要掌握一系列核心技术,本文将详细介绍自建云服务器所需的技术,并为您提供实操指南。

自建云服务器所需核心技术

1、虚拟化技术

自建云服务器需要什么技术才能用,自建云服务器所需核心技术解析及实操指南

虚拟化技术是自建云服务器的核心,它可以将一台物理服务器分割成多个虚拟机(VM),实现资源的动态分配和隔离,主流的虚拟化技术有:

(1)KVM:基于Linux内核的虚拟化技术,具有高性能、高安全性和易用性等特点。

(2)Xen:具有较好的性能和灵活性,但较为复杂。

(3)VMware:商业虚拟化软件,功能强大,但成本较高。

2、分布式存储技术

分布式存储技术是实现海量数据存储的关键,它可以将存储资源分散到多个节点上,提高存储系统的可靠性和性能,以下是几种常见的分布式存储技术:

(1)Ceph:一种开源的分布式存储系统,具有高可靠性、高可用性和高性能等特点。

(2)GlusterFS:一种开源的分布式文件系统,具有高扩展性和高可用性。

(3)NFS:网络文件系统,可以实现跨平台的数据共享。

3、网络技术

网络技术是自建云服务器的骨架,它负责连接各个节点,实现数据的传输和交换,以下是几种常见的网络技术:

(1)SDN(软件定义网络):通过软件控制网络流量,提高网络的可编程性和灵活性。

自建云服务器需要什么技术才能用,自建云服务器所需核心技术解析及实操指南

(2)NFV(网络功能虚拟化):将传统的网络功能(如防火墙、路由器等)虚拟化,提高网络的灵活性和可扩展性。

(3)VXLAN:一种虚拟化扩展网络技术,可以实现跨VLAN的数据传输。

4、管理和监控技术

管理和监控技术是实现自建云服务器高效运行的关键,以下是一些常用的管理和监控技术:

(1)OpenStack:一种开源的云计算管理平台,可以实现虚拟化、存储、网络等资源的自动化管理。

(2)Ansible:一种自动化运维工具,可以简化云平台的部署和维护。

(3)Prometheus:一种开源的监控和告警系统,可以实现云平台性能的实时监控。

自建云服务器实操指南

1、硬件准备

需要准备一台或多台物理服务器,以及存储设备和网络设备,硬件配置如下:

(1)服务器:选择性能稳定的物理服务器,如Intel Xeon处理器、足够的内存和高速硬盘。

(2)存储设备:可以选择硬盘、SSD或分布式存储系统。

(3)网络设备:选择高性能的网络交换机、路由器等。

自建云服务器需要什么技术才能用,自建云服务器所需核心技术解析及实操指南

2、操作系统安装

在物理服务器上安装操作系统,如CentOS、Ubuntu等,安装过程中,需要配置网络、存储等参数。

3、虚拟化技术部署

选择一种虚拟化技术,如KVM,并在操作系统上安装相应的虚拟化软件,创建虚拟机,配置CPU、内存、硬盘等资源。

4、分布式存储部署

选择一种分布式存储技术,如Ceph,并在各个节点上安装存储软件,配置存储集群,实现数据的高可用性和高性能。

5、网络技术部署

配置网络设备,实现各个节点之间的连接,根据需要,可以部署SDN、NFV等技术。

6、管理和监控部署

选择一种管理和监控平台,如OpenStack、Ansible、Prometheus等,配置相关参数,实现云平台的自动化管理和实时监控。

自建云服务器需要掌握虚拟化、分布式存储、网络、管理和监控等技术,通过本文的介绍,您应该对自建云服务器所需的技术有了全面的了解,在实际操作过程中,请根据实际情况选择合适的技术和方案,确保云平台的高效、稳定和安全运行。

黑狐家游戏

发表评论

最新文章